Has CHKP ever disappointed? .

Pull a chart for the past 3 years and look at the 30% sell off in the prior two years after earnings were released on July 30 and July 15. Both times CHKP had good earnings but gave conservative guidance due to 3rd quarter being a weaker quarter than the 2nd (and 4th is the strongest).

So it hasn't disappointed in that it has always meet or exceeded revenue and earnings forecasts. The stock has disappointed on the sell off of conservative forward guidance.

Just shows what a great year the company is having to be this confident going forward.
